Weight Loss

You can walk on a treadmill desk as you work, burning calories and maintaining regular cardio routines throughout the day. You can also use it to run, which can aid in losing weight in a healthy manner. You should follow a plan to see results. For instance, you should walk at a sensible pace so that you do not overdo it. Some experts recommend that you walk at a rate of 1 to 1.5 miles per hour.

In a tiny study, researchers asked overweight office workers to sit at treadmill for desk desks while working. They found that they burned an average of 100 calories every hour. It may not sound like much but it can add up over time. Of course, you're not only burning calories, but you're also avoiding negative health consequences of sitting for extended periods.

Utilizing a treadmill can improve your posture and increase the amount of exercise that you get every day. A lifestyle that is sedentary can lead to diabetes, high blood pressure and heart disease as well as obesity. Regular walking can also reduce back pain and help maintain your joints.

A treadmill for under desk desk could cause injury if you do not know how to use the device correctly. It is crucial to start slowly and gradually increase your ability to use the treadmill desk for longer periods. Accidents can result in falling, sliding, or straining your wrist or ankle. It's also important to consider your workspace when you decide on the treadmill desk. It is important to make sure that the keyboard and monitor are within reach and that the speed is low enough to be comfortable.

It's always a great idea to talk to your doctor before beginning an exercise program, particularly if there are any physical limitations or pre-existing conditions. They can give you advice on how to include a treadmill desk into your routine, and make sure you don't overdo it.

Circulation

It can be hard to get enough exercise, especially when you are working. Treadmill desks allow you to move more frequently throughout the day, which can aid in weight loss. They can also help lower blood pressure by boosting circulation.

Treadmills desks are workstations that allow people to work at a desk while using a treadmill underneath it. These desks can be utilized in the home office, in an office of a large corporation, or in a hot-desking space. They're great for those who are trying to shed weight but they can be beneficial to anyone looking to improve their lifestyle and improve their health.

Many people aren't sure about what a treadmill desk is and how it functions. A common misconception is that it permits you to run, but the purpose of a treadmill desk is to incorporate moderate exercise into the workday at a time when it would be otherwise difficult to fit in workouts. It was originally created by James Levine, an endocrinologist at the Mayo Clinic, based on his research on non-exercise activity thermogenesis, which shows that everyday activities can produce heat within the body without burning calories.

In the past, studies have demonstrated that treadmill desks improve mood and reduce sedentary behavior among office workers. Few studies have looked at the way office workers utilized these devices during the COVID-19 epidemic. This new study looked at the ways people use treadmill desks when working from home, including perceived benefits, motivations and obstacles to use.

Researchers surveyed 20 people who use treadmill desks at home to find out their opinions and how they make use of it. The results showed that the majority of participants felt their treadmill desk helped them accomplish more work tasks keep their focus and feel more healthy during the pandemic. They also stated that having a treadmill desk at home helped improve their mental health which made them feel more productive.

Although the research is promising, it's important to keep in mind that treadmill desks might not be suitable for every workplace. A culture of work that encourages healthy living may not be conducive to treadmill desks. Companies with limited space might also have a difficult time to accommodate them.

Stress Reduction

A treadmill that is placed under your workstation isn't for those with weak legs It's a great way to get some leisurely exercise during your working hours. We recommend that you make your training routine the top priority. However, we know it's hard to get to the gym when you're distracted by other obligations and obligations. This is why treadmills under desks are so helpful as they allow you to fit in some moderate exercise in your day without having be absent from any important tasks or taking any time away from work.

Research suggests that in addition to weight loss and stress reduction walking on a treadmill at the desk can boost blood flow to the head and release endorphins. This can also help improve focus and mental clarity which makes it easier to work efficiently. The physical exercise can also be a good distraction and offer a break from your routine, helping to recharge you and make the remainder of your day more dynamic and speedy.

A treadmill desk can also help prevent the negative effects that prolonged sitting can have like obesity, cardiovascular disease, and cancer. Studies have proven that replacing even short durations of sitting with walking can counteract these health risks.

While it's not as effective as a regular workout in terms of burning calories, a treadmill at work will still help burn calories at a pace of one to two miles per hour. While this may appear to be an insignificant amount of distance, it can be quite a lot over the course of a day.

The amount of miles you walk will depend on your stamina, the type of work you do, and how much time it takes to finish each task. Beginners should start with shorter walking sessions per hour, and then gradually increase the duration. It is also essential to choose a treadmill desk that is designed with ergonomic principles and that is set up correctly to avoid muscular skeletal issues. It is also recommended to wear comfortable shoes for walking pad and standing desk, and not flip-flops, heels, or dress shoes.
